Transaction 896924ef81ab59c86d7442a6a24ceb471f50dfc3d09ab2fa1836bad562e2b601

2 Input
2 Outputs
  • 896924ef81ab59c86d7442a6a24ceb471f50dfc3d09ab2fa1836bad562e2b601:0
  • value  74975000
    address  16nN7bbdhNJLz5rcn7Q4RQk14jJCRQDATR
  • 896924ef81ab59c86d7442a6a24ceb471f50dfc3d09ab2fa1836bad562e2b601:1
  • value  1560000000
    address  1529gFd5P525aPSUCSyKpXqf3QAgRhMD3j